#2618c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2618cd is composed of 14.9% red, 9.4%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.5% cyan, 88.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.6 degrees, a saturation of 79% and a lightness of 44.9%. #2618cd color hex could be obtained by blending #4c30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

● #2618cd color description : Strong blue.
#2618c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2618cd has RGB values of R:38, G:24,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2496717.
